Electrical fault

Item I purchased is less than a year old and has developed a fault. The seller gave me details of warranty company to get in touch with but the warranty company are saying I’m not covered. The item is less than a year old so by consumer protection laws the product should be covered. Where do I go to resolve the matter as the seller is now ignoring me

People often come and quote this and it's actually incorrect.

 

If you paid with a debit or credit card you have 120 days to issue a chargeback.

 

Outside of that you'd need to take legal advice.
